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ups strawberries (hulled and sliced)
  • 2 cups rhubarb (chopped)
  • 1 cup sugar (adjust to taste)
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ven to 180°C (350°F).
  • In a bowl, combine strawberries, rhubarb, half the sugar, and cornstarch. Mix well and set aside.
  • Pour melted butter into a baking dish.
  • In another bowl, whisk flour, remaining sugar, baking powder, salt, milk, and vanilla until smooth.
  • Pour batter over the melted butter (do not stir).
  • Spoon the fruit mixture evenly over the batter.
  • Bake for 40–45 minutes until golden brown and bubbling.
  • Allow to cool slightly before serving.

Notes

  • Adjust sugar depending on rhubarb tartness.
  • Fresh rhubarb gives the best flavor, but frozen works too.
  • Do not stir layers for proper texture.
  • Cornstarch helps thicken the filling.
  • Use full-fat milk for richer taste.
  • Let cobbler rest before serving.
  • Baking dish size affects thickness.
